With Windows 10, Microsoft has no right to make mistakes – Canoeing

SAN FRANCISCO – Microsoft officially launched Wednesday a new Windows 190 countries, with which he hopes to forget the mistakes of the previous version of the operating system and its failure to negotiate the turn phones

The mobile revolution Microsoft promised to launch Windows 8 in late 2012, did not take place. Consumers, enterprises and mobile applications designers have shunned the software. And the US group has yet announced in early 7800 job cuts, mostly in his Nokia phone subsidiary which had already borne a large part of the 18,000 cuts agreed last year during a social history.

Beyond the symbolic reintroduction of the “start menu”, whose disappearance Windows 8 had thrown many longtime users, Windows 10 is supposed to redress the balance and equip a billion devices to 2018. Across all versions, Windows now has 1.5 billion users worldwide, mainly on PC.

Very late to the mobile

Unlike its predecessors which declined in different variants depending on the type of target device, Windows 10 is intended as universal, as adapted to the PC to the phone via the Xbox video game console or virtual reality goggles.

” The hope is to attract application developers, especially for phones where Microsoft has difficulty “but are” always strategic, “said Rob Enderle, an independent analyst in the technology sector.

Failure a sufficiently compelling catalog of applications, Windows phones today do not match for the Apple iPhone or multiple brands phones running Android, the Google operating system.

“They are very far behind in the mobile market and it would take considerable effort and time, and a real change in thinking of the other actors (as developers) for Windows phones really gaining ground” however, warns Steve Kleynhans, a Gartner analyst.

Microsoft also shows “pragmatic” by opening certain products to competitors ecosystem with its Office application for iPad for example, he recalls.

Another break: Windows 10 will be continuous and automatic updates after purchase, without waiting as today the release of the next version

“Everything is going towards. of building a relationship “with the consumer, with the idea of ​​Windows as” a permanent service that evolves, “said Frank Gillett, a Forrester analyst.

New Blood for the PC?

To speed adoption, Microsoft will also offer for the first time Windows 10 as a free update for users of previous versions (Windows 7 and 8). Computer manufacturers continue, them paying to preinstall the software on their devices, licenses which represent the bulk of revenue Redmond Group.

Steve Kleynhans, Microsoft gives consumers a ” free sample of the new operating system “, hoping to convince them to buy a new computer.

The global PC market, Microsoft’s anchor, is in crisis for more than three years, cannibalized by tablets and phones. Sales have declined further in the second quarter, from 9.5% to 11.8%, according to Gartner and IDC firms.

“The PC ecosystem has been under pressure recently, but Windows 10 will expand our economic opportunities, “assured last week the Microsoft boss, Satya Nadella.

Steve Kleynhans, Windows 10″ will have a great impact on the appearance of the PC we buy, “should” accelerate “the tendency to equip features such as biometric identification or touch controls, it is intended to operate as the voice assistant Cortana (rival Apple’s Siri) or Edge Browser (replacing Internet Explorer).

The analyst expects however “no huge impact on sales. People replace their PCs when they have a reason to do so. Windows 10 and alone is not a reason, “at least in the short term. It notes, however, that businesses, particularly refractory to Windows 8, will face quite quickly at the end of support for Windows 7, which “increases the pressure to move to Windows 10″
